Transaction edfed72f501307160a7ac8bd58fe9c8d13d525abc80ba7d9c7fec4d98a4727ec
1 Input
2 Outputs
- edfed72f501307160a7ac8bd58fe9c8d13d525abc80ba7d9c7fec4d98a4727ec:0
- edfed72f501307160a7ac8bd58fe9c8d13d525abc80ba7d9c7fec4d98a4727ec:1
value 18378315
address 19GGvHjoKpeK2wJPGw9ebXmaARXgKpiu1S
value 120990413
address 1gThkRja4ditwFBpXeRngj7CxcZXvvL1p